WEB开发网
开发学院数据库MSSQL Server Visual C#中动态操作SQL Server数据库 阅读

Visual C#中动态操作SQL Server数据库

 2007-05-17 09:35:30 来源:WEB开发网   
核心提示: 图510.查看存储过程中的数据:该过程和上面查看表中的数据的过程类似,其中调用的存储过程就是我们前面创建的那个,Visual C#中动态操作SQL Server数据库(6),函数的实现如下:private void button6_Click(object sender, System.E

图5

10.查看存储过程中的数据:

该过程和上面查看表中的数据的过程类似,其中调用的存储过程就是我们前面创建的那个。函数的实现如下:

private void button6_Click(object sender, System.EventArgs e)
 {
 // 打开数据库连接
 if( conn.State == ConnectionState.Open)
  conn.Close();
 ConnectionString ="Integrated Security=SSPI;" +
  "Initial Catalog=mydb;" +
  "Data Source=localhost;";   
 conn.ConnectionString = ConnectionString;
 conn.Open();   
 // 创建数据适配器
 SqlDataAdapter da = new SqlDataAdapter("myProc", conn);
 // 创建一个数据集对象并填充数据,然后将数据显示在DataGrid控件中
 DataSet ds = new DataSet("SP");
 da.Fill(ds, "SP");
 dataGrid1.DataSource = ds.DefaultViewManager;
 }

该操作的结果如图6所示。

图6

11.查看视图中的数据:

该过程和上面的两个过程也是类似的,调用的视图是我们前面创建的那个视图。函数的实现如下:

private void button7_Click(object sender, System.EventArgs e)
 {
 // 打开数据库连接
 if( conn.State == ConnectionState.Open)
  conn.Close();
 ConnectionString ="Integrated Security=SSPI;" +
  "Initial Catalog=mydb;" +
  "Data Source=localhost;";   
 conn.ConnectionString = ConnectionString;
 conn.Open();   
 // 创建数据适配器
SqlDataAdapter da = new SqlDataAdapter("SELECT * FROM myView", conn);
// 创建一个数据集对象并填充数据,然后将数据显示在DataGrid控件中
DataSet ds = new DataSet();
da.Fill(ds);
dataGrid1.DataSource = ds.DefaultViewManager;
 }

该操作的结果如图7所示。

上一页  1 2 3 4 5 6 7  下一页

Tags:Visual 动态 操作

编辑录入:爽爽 [复制链接] [打 印]
赞助商链接